WHATSAPP WILL BE MUCH BETTER IF WE CAN GET THESE 7 FEATURES IN 2019


WhatsApp made some major and quite important announcements in the year 2018. The company introduced an array of so many updates like group calls, PiP mode, delete button, Stickers and many more. All of these features are interesting and important but there is more that can be done with the application.
For example wouldn’t it be cool if WhatsApp had a cool feature that could inform you as early as your best friend came online on Whatsapp or a feature that could let other people know that you are not in the mood to chat with anyone at the moment? It would be so much sufficient and better then.
These and some similar more features we have listed below that could make WhatsApp a much better application this year. Check it out below:-
  1. Ignore button: WhatsApp can add an ignore button that could let the other person on whatsapp know that he or she is being ignored. Blue ticks leave one hanging on to some false hope that she or he may get a reply not immediately but after some time. Ignore button would end this long wait by straight away letting the sender get aware that the recipient is not interested in her or his messages. Ouch!
  2. Auto sent messages on festive seasons: Another highly-demanded feature that we want on WhatsApp. Sending a message to each and every particular family member or friend on a festival can be a fight in itself. It would be great if the application comes up with a feature which automatically sends wishing messages to desired contacts on festivals.
  3. Like and dislike button for Whatsapp Status: Ever since WhatsApp brought this feature, people have cramped the given status space with all kinds of texts and photos. Dislike and Like button will help those who post in Status know if their posts are annoying and pleasing.
  4. Do not disturb: WhatsApp has a mute option which mutes the chat for a specific time period but it does not stop the messages from coming. The messages keep and keep on coming and show up as unread chats in the window of your Whatsapp. WhatsApp can have a DND (do not disturb) mode for the app which informs all the contacts that you are unavailable for chatting at that time and that they should not send you any messages during that particular time.
  5. Schedule messages: Facebook has an option to schedule your post so that it appears only when you want it to be there. The same feature can be added to WhatsApp which allows you to schedule your messages.
  6. Profile picture viewers: WhatsApp profile pictures are no less than profile pictures of Facebook. Everyone secretly wants her or his profile picture to be looked at and admired by other persons. WhatsApp can have functionality which lets you know who all have viewed your personal profile pictures.
  7. Notification when a contact comes online: There are sometimes when you want to chat but the other person is probably is not available or busy elsewhere. This feature can be quite useful then. WhatsApp can send you a pop-up notification when that person comes online.
